Pros & cons summary


Performance score 1.44 0.08
Recency 13 March 2015 1 April 2004
Chip lithography 28 nm 130 nm

GeForce 910M has a 1700% higher aggregate performance score, an age advantage of 10 years, and a 364% more advanced lithography process.

The GeForce 910M is our recommended choice as it beats the Quadro FX 1100 in performance tests.

Be aware that GeForce 910M is a notebook graphics card while Quadro FX 1100 is a workstation one.
